Geothermal energy takes its heat from underground rocks, which are heated by the Earth's core. This heat is harnessed through geothermal power plants to generate electricity and provide heating and cooling for buildings.
Fission takes place in a nuclear power plant continuously to generate heat by splitting uranium atoms in a controlled manner, producing energy. This heat is used to produce steam, which drives a turbine to generate electricity.
In a boiler, thermal energy from a fuel source is converted into heat energy. This heat energy raises the temperature of water or another fluid, turning it into steam or hot water which can be used to generate power or for heating purposes.

In a nuclear power plant, nuclear energy is converted into heat through a process called nuclear fission. The heat produced is used to generate steam, which in turn drives a turbine connected to a generator to produce electricity.
Gravitational potential energy in the water is converted into mechanical energy by turning turbine "blades", the mechanical energy (kinetic energy) is converted to electrical energy by the electric generator.
A hand crank flashlight typically uses mechanical energy from your hand turning the crank to generate electrical energy, which charges a rechargeable battery or capacitor. This electrical energy is then used to power the light emitting diode (LED) in the flashlight.
